Why Fibre Outperforms Copper
Before going into the business benefits, it's worth understanding the fundamental difference between these technologies:
Copper broadband transmits data using electrical signals through metal wires—the same basic technology that's been in use for decades. While it's served businesses well, it has inherent physical limitations that cannot be overcome.
Fibre broadband transmits data using pulses of light through thin glass fibres, enabling vastly superior performance. This fundamental technological leap delivers benefits that directly impact daily operations.

- Enhanced Reliability
Small businesses can't afford downtime. Fibre offers significant reliability improvements over copper:
- Weather immunity – fibre is unaffected by rain, storms, and temperature fluctuations that can degrade copper signals
- No electromagnetic interference – maintains consistent performance regardless of nearby electrical equipment
- Reduced physical degradation – fibre cables don't corrode or deteriorate like copper wires
- Lower fault rates – fibre connections experience fewer faults than copper lines
For home-based businesses and small offices without IT support, this reliability means fewer disruptions and more focus on your core business activities.
